1. Using the Discord Web App

Benefits of the Web App

Before diving into the installation process, it’s worth noting that Discord is accessible via a web browser. The web app is a quick and easy way to use Discord without the need for installation. Here’s how.

2. Installing the Discord Android App

Another viable option is to install the Android version of Discord through the Google Play Store. This method provides a more app-like experience, making it particularly useful for users who prefer dedicated apps over browser use.

Steps for Android App Installation

  1. Enable Google Play Store: First, ensure that your Chromebook supports the Google Play Store. To check this:

    • Go to Settings.
    • Select Apps.
    • Click on Google Play Store and ensure it is enabled.
  2. Open Google Play Store: Launch the Play Store from your app drawer.

  3. Search for Discord: In the search bar, type ‘Discord’ and select the official app from the results.

  4. Install the App: Click on ‘Install’ to download the app to your Chromebook.

  5. Open Discord: Post-installation, open the app and log in with your account details.

  6. Optimize Settings: Once logged in, navigate to your user settings for adjustments specific to notifications, voice settings, and other preferences.

The Android app provides a more streamlined interface and is generally more responsive than the web app, offering a better user experience.

3. Using Linux (Beta) to Install Discord

If you’re looking for a full-fledged Discord experience akin to that on a traditional desktop, consider installing Discord using the Linux (Beta) feature available on many Chromebooks. This method requires a few extra steps but allows for greater customization and functionality.

Prerequisites

  1. Ensure Linux is Enabled: Go to Settings > Developers and turn on Linux (Beta).

Steps to Install Discord via Linux

  1. Open Terminal: After enabling Linux, open the Terminal app from your app drawer.

  2. Update Linux Packages: Before installing Discord, it’s a good practice to update your Linux packages. Type:
    bash
    sudo apt update && sudo apt upgrade

    Press Enter.

  3. Download Discord: Use the following command to download the Discord Debian package:
    bash
    wget -O discord.deb “https://discord.com/api/download?platform=linux&format=deb

  4. Install Discord: Now, install Discord using the command:
    bash
    sudo dpkg -i discord.deb

  5. Fix Dependencies: In case of dependency issues, run:
    bash
    sudo apt –fix-broken install

  6. Launch Discord: After installation, you can find Discord in your app drawer. Open it, log in, and enjoy all the features of the desktop version.

This method offers the most functionality, allowing for keyboard shortcuts and settings not typically available in lighter apps.
